| Diphenylmethyl peroxydicarbonate Usage And Synthesis |
General Description | Diphenylmethyl peroxydicarbonate(not more than 87%,with water) is sensitive to heat. Storage of Diphenylmethyl peroxydicarbonate(not more than 87%,with water) must be done so with stringent temperature control measures. Its explosion hazard is also mitigated by mixing the peroxide in a water slurry. | Reactivity Profile | Diphenylmethyl peroxydicarbonate(not more than 87%,with water) decomposes violently or explosively at temperatures 0-10° C. owing to self-accelerating exothermic decomposition; Several explosions were due to shock, heat or friction; amines and certain metals can cause accelerated decomposition [Bretherick, 1979 p. 156]. Danger of explosion when dry |
